About this benefit
Eligibility
VA-certified service-connected disability of 50% or more, OR 40%+ with amputation of a lower extremity (Texas Transportation Code Sec. 504.202).
Benefits
DV license plate ($3 first-set fee), waiver of most registration fees on one vehicle (100% Permanent & Total veterans may register two vehicles fee-free). Additional DV plates allowed on extra vehicles, but registration and local fees apply to those.
TxDOT toll exemption is included automatically when DV plates are displayed โ no separate enrollment needed. (Other state-issued plates also qualify for the TxDOT toll exemption: Medal of Honor, Purple Heart, Air Force Cross, Distinguished Service Cross, Navy Cross, Legion of Valor.)
How to apply
Visit your county tax assessor-collector office using form VTR-615 with your VA disability letter showing the rating. First-set DV plates are issued for the $3 plate fee.
